In this video we show how the new method of starting the ranunculus in six packs is playing out.  We note the health and vigor of the transplants discuss how we are planting these in our no-till bed.  we also discuss how planting through an urban green waste compost has challenges that can affect plant vitality.

Special Notes on the KNF  Maintenance Solution:
FPJ= Fermented Plant Juice; 1:500 dilution or 8 ml per gallon of water
BRV = Brown rice Vinegar; 1:500 dilution or 8 ml per gallon of water
OHN = Oriental Herbal Nutrient; 1:1000 dilution or 4 ml per gallon of water.
These can all be mixed into the same one gallon of water and used at once.
